Nature of request
The Prior and Convent of Hexham request pardon from the remaining £63 10s of a debt of £71 10s owed to the king for victuals bought at Newcastle in the time of Edward II. They have suffered greatly from the war, and ask that the king have regard for the losses he himself inflicted on them at Haydon Bridge.
Nature of endorsement
It seems to the Council that, if it pleases the king and on account of the great losses and destruction suffered by them on account of the Scottish war, they should be pardoned the said sum.It pleases the King.

Note
The writ authorizing the discharging of this debt was issued on 8 October 1331. The reference to Haydon Bridge refers back to Edward III's campaign in Northumberland in 1327.
